The median sale price of a home in 46102 was $265K last month, up 25.6% since last year. The median sale price per square foot in 46102 is $120, down 23.6% since last year.
In September 2024, 46102 home prices were up 25.6% compared to last year, selling for a median price of $265K.

46102 has a minor risk of flooding. 5 properties in 46102 are likely to be
severely affected
by flooding over the next 30 years. This represents 4% of all properties in 46102. Flood risk is increasing faster than the national average.

46102 has a Minor Wind Factor® risk based on the projected likelihood and speed of hurricane, tornado, or severe storm winds impacting it. 46102 is most at risk from hurricanes. 258 properties in 46102 have some risk of being in a severe wind event within the next 30 years.
Wind likelihood over time
If an exceedingly rare windstorm
(a 1-in-3,000 year storm event)
occurred today, it could cause wind gusts of up to 49 mph. In 30 years, an event of this same likelihood would show increased wind gusts of up to 56 mph.
